CyberShift, American Payroll Association and Workforce Opportunity Services Join Forces to Promote Financial Literacy

Second Annual "Bring Home the Gold" Workshop to Be Presented During APA's National Payroll Week


PARSIPPANY, NJ--(Marketwire - July 22, 2010) -  For the second consecutive year, CyberShift, a global provider of workforce management and expense management software and services, will sponsor the financial education session, "Bring Home the Gold," during the American Payroll Association's National Payroll Week. The workshop-style session will provide actionable insights into maximizing earnings for increased savings and financial security for the students of Workforce Opportunity Services (WOS), a non-profit organization that places talented, driven young adults from America's inner-city, rural and underserved areas in scholarship programs that teach them practical IT skills, and provide them with an opportunity to chart their own path to personal, professional and financial independence.

"Bring Home the Gold" will take place on Tuesday, September 7, 2010 from 9:00 a.m. to 12:00 p.m. ET at Rutgers-Newark, The State University of New Jersey, Newark, N.J. The event is designed to help students build skills to support financial literacy by understanding the complexities of their paychecks. Presenters include Thomas Altier, CPA, chief financial officer at CyberShift, Dr. Arthur Langer, chairman of WOS and faculty member at Columbia University, and Colleen Flores, a board member of the North Jersey Chapter representing the American Payroll Association (APA).

"WOS was built on the principle that if given a fair opportunity, inner-city and low-income individuals can excel. Gaining basic money management knowledge and an understanding of the economic system can provide the necessary tools that will enable our students to navigate towards long-term success and stability," commented Dr. Arthur Langer. "With the help of CyberShift and the APA, select WOS students will have the opportunity to participate in educational sessions that help them understand the building blocks of financial success."

Throughout the event, presentations will range from calculating a paycheck, understanding paycheck deductions and why saving now can change the future. Specific topics include how to understand a paycheck stub and what the deductions mean; saving tips and tricks for today that help for tomorrow; how to utilize Flexible Savings Accounts (FSA) to stretch paycheck dollars; and your responsibilities and rights as an employee and a taxpayer.

About the American Payroll Association
Established in 1982, The American Payroll Association (APA) is the nation's leader in payroll education, publications and training. The nonprofit association conducts more than 300 payroll training conferences and seminars across the country every year and publishes a complete library of resource texts and newsletters. Every year over 20,000 professionals attend APA training sessions. Representing more than 22,000 members, APA is the industry's highly respected and collective voice in Washington, D.C. www.americanpayroll.org
